Noun: paramecium (paramecia) ,per-u'mee-see-um [N. Amer], ,pa-ru'mee-see-um [Brit]
- Any member of the genus Paramecium
"Paramecium is often used in biology classes to demonstrate ciliate movement"; "Under the microscope, the students observed paramecia moving through the water droplet";
